Output c58f6c27d144af063e573518bc1096987a20d62bdae222dbff12e695a8511887:17

value
4226920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8916f396fb2676bcaf4bd8aab6fe0167719136c0 OP_EQUAL
address
3EBszXMstvize5yW5NEykb4nC3gNuwM66z
transaction
c58f6c27d144af063e573518bc1096987a20d62bdae222dbff12e695a8511887
confirmations
346915
spent
true